James (Pokemon) Help?
I have everything down pretty nicely, plan wise. But I wasn't quite sure what FABRIC to use. Since I'll have a black shirt on underneath, I was hoping I could use fabric that wouldn't be see-thru. Especially concerning the pants.
Does anyone have suggestions on what fabric I should use?

a cotton twill is always a good idea, for solid white shirt/pants type costumes that can't be see-through. You'll find it either listed in the fabric store as twill or sportswear/bottomweight. Just be careful not to get one that's too stiff, James ought to have some softness to him.
